Karen Lynn Ufkes, 65, of Quincy, passed away peacefully Friday, October 31, 2025, in her home in Quincy, IL.
Karen was born February 2, 1960, in Quincy, IL to William and Helen (Horrell) Sterns. She was married to Stephen Ufkes on September 25, 1976, at Our Redeemer Lutheran Church in Quincy, IL. He preceded her in death on February 17, 2016.
Survivors include her son, William Sterns (Rico) of Quincy; her four grandchildren, Anthony Mayfield (Jessica Miller), Lucricia Rehma (Shawn Tyler), China Ufkes, and Phalon Sterns; seven great-grandchildren; four sisters, Lorena P. Hernandez, Margaret L. Bowen, Loretta A. Bowen and Marilyn Reddick (Kevin); one brother, Donald D. Mason; and eighteen nieces and nephews.
Karen was preceded in death by her husband; her parents; and two sisters, Linda Sue Young and Trena J. Mason.
Karen embraced her role as a homemaker with passion and pride, crafting a warm and welcoming home filled with love and laughter. She had an extraordinary affection for animals, particularly her cherished dogs and cats, which she cared for with great devotion throughout her life.
Karen's passion for the simple pleasures in life was infectious. If the TV was on, she was likely watching her favorite westerns. Her love for music was just as profound, with the classic rock sounds of Aerosmith and Poison frequently filling the rooms of her home. In the kitchen, Karen made chicken pot pie and tuna casserole.
Above all, Karen's greatest joy was the time she spent surrounded by her friends and family. Her presence was a source of comfort and happiness, and her ability to make everyone feel valued will be remembered fondly. Her generous spirit and compassionate nature were the cornerstones of her life, and she will be deeply missed.
